2020-04-14HID: logitech: Add support for Logitech G11 extra keysFabian Schindlatz
The Logitech G11 keyboard is a cheap variant of the G15 without the LCD screen. It uses the same layout for its extra and macro keys (G1 - G18, M1-M3, MR) and - from the input subsystem's perspective - behaves just like the G15, so we can treat it as such. 2020-03-17HID: lg-g15: Do not fail the probe when we fail to disable F# emulationHans de Goede
By default the G1-G12 keys on the Logitech gaming keyboards send F1 - F12 when in "generic HID" mode. The first thing the hid-lg-g15 driver does is disable this behavior. We have received a bugreport that this does not work when the keyboard is connected through an Aten KVM switch. Using a gaming keyboard with a KVM is a bit weird setup, but still we can try to fail a bit more gracefully here. On the G510 keyboards the same USB-interface which is used for the gaming keys is also used for the media-keys. Before this commit we would call hid_hw_stop() on failure to disable the F# emulation and then exit the probe method with an error code. This not only causes us to not handle the gaming-keys, but this also breaks the media keys which is a regression compared to the situation when these keyboards where handled by the generic hidinput driver. This commit changes the error handling to clear the hiddev drvdata (to disable our .raw_event handler) and then returning from the probe method with success. The net result of this is that, when connected through a KVM, things work as well as they did before the hid-lg-g15 driver was introduced. 2019-10-03HID: lg-g15: Add support for controlling the G510's RGB backlightHans de Goede
Note that the keyboard has a backlight on/off toggle button. If the backlight is turned off through that button, then any changes we make will be ignored and we cannot turn it back on again from the host. To workaround this we write the last set RGB values when we receive an event indicating that the backlight has been turned on again. 2019-10-03HID: lg-g15: Add support for the G510 keyboards' gaming keysHans de Goede
Add support for the gaming and LCD menu keys on the G510 keyboard. Note this commit does not add support for the keyboard and LCD backlight and the status LEDs, this is done in a follow up commit. Note the G510 generates 4 different input reports on its second (Consumer Keys) interface: -input report 1 is standard bootclass keyboard input report, mirroring normal keyboard interface -input report 2 is consumer page keys -input report 3 is gkeys, etc. -input report 4 is LED status, single byte, bits: bit 2: kbd and LCD backlight is *off* when set, toggled by the light key bit 3: headphone mute LED bit 4: mic mute LED Input-report 1 we ignore since this is a duplicate report from the first interface, report 2 is handled by the regular hid-input code. 2019-10-03HID: lg-g15: Add keyboard and LCD backlight controlHans de Goede
Register a led_classdev for the keyboard backlight and another one for the LCD backlight. This commit also includes LED_BRIGHT_HW_CHANGED support, which together with a desktop-environment which supports this, such as GNOME3 leads to the kbd-backlight OSD being show with the new level when changing the backlight setting through the hotkey on the keyboard. 2019-10-03HID: Add driver for Logitech gaming keyboards (G15, G15 v2)Hans de Goede
Add a driver to stop the extra "G" keys from sending F1 - F12 instead making them send KEY_GKEY# and also make the non-functional M1 - M3 and MR keys and the non-functional buttons below the LCD panel properly generated key events. Note the connect_mask and gkeys_settings_output_report variables may seem unnecessary since they are always set to the same value, these are there in preparation of adding support for the G, M and LCD keys on the G510 kbd.
